Insurance pool pays over $59 million in quake-related claims so far

The Turkish Catastrophe Insurance Pool has so far paid 1.12 billion Turkish lira ($59 million) for 290,558 damage claims related to the deadly earthquakes that struck the nation on Feb. 6, Middle East Insurance Review reported. The country's agricultural insurance pool, Tarsim, has also paid out TRY4.25 million so far. The quakes killed nearly 619,800 cattle, sheep, and poultry, and destroyed more than 4,000 beehives.
